International Operations Manager

Haddad is a privately held family business with over 100 years of experience in the children's apparel & accessories industry. A leader in the industry, Haddad Brands is the exclusive global licensee for the most iconic brands in the world, including Nike, Jordan, Converse, Hurley, Levi's, Polo, Abercrombie and Fitch, Lacoste, and Huggies. Supported by a team of professionals skilled in design, sourcing, production, sales, marketing & distribution of premium quality children's wear, Haddad distributes globally to 100+ countries and maintains sales and sourcing offices in 22 cities globally, including New York, Paris, Hilversum, Shanghai, Egypt, Vietnam, Sri Lanka, and Montreal.

The International Operations Manager will manage all aspects of merchandising and global operations needs to enhance sales and profitability for the area.

Key Accountabilities:

  • Oversee and own the Global sample process, recaps, tracking, and allocation. Train team on the new system
  • Own the creation and distribution of the Global calendar, working closely with the Calendar team to obtain information and ensure accuracy
  • Drive ownership of key calendar deliverables through clear and consistent cross functional communication
  • Own the GTM process end-to-end across preparation and execution
  • Oversee the creation and maintenance of seasonal directed assortments
  • Communicate updates to the team on overall sample status and delivery prior to GTM
  • Run seasonal postmortem analysis to drive buys of purchasing to achieve sales goals
  • Partner with Planning and Sales teams to gather all relevant data for meetings with accounts and participate in meetings as appropriate
  • Continue to elevate GTM and its process and outcome
  • Special projects as needed

Required Skills/Abilities/Education:

  • Bachelor's degree in business, Finance, Fashion Merchandising, Operations or related field
  • 5+ years in planning, operations or analysis
  • Excellent analytical and communication skills with attention to detail
  • Ability to multi-task and prioritize in a fast environment
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office
